Frequently Asked Questions about Rootstown
What type of rentals are currently available in Rootstown?
There are currently 43 Apartments for Rent in Rootstown, OH with pricing that ranges from $520 to $2,772. There are also 29 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rootstown ranging from $550 to $2,750.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rootstown?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rootstown ranges from $550 to $2,750 with an average monthly rent of $1,657.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rootstown?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rootstown range from $1,100 to $2,183,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$795 to $2,300.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$780.
